After more then 2 weeks of only sunshine it was time for that thunderstorm in rural Perthshire/Scotland.
Recorded in June 2018.
Well, and as that equipment is not so keen on rain, I placed the Jecklin disk with those NT55 omni microphones and the SD 702 in our shed, where those Wren chicks were having their last day in the nest. :)
You hear some traffic from the lane in front of the house, some Oystercatchers, blackcap, other birds and the rain. And the thunder.
